Gvozdenović: We’ll continue our work even if some parties refuse to take part

Branimir Gvozdenović

President of the Committee on further reform of electoral and other legislation, Branimir Gvozdenović, invited all parliamentary parties to take active and constructive part in the activities of this body. He said that even not all parties accept to come, the Committee would keep the work.

“The dialogue must be continued because the Committee has an ambitious plan of activities relevant to the further journey of Montenegro towards the EU”, said Gvozdenović.

Members of the Secretariat of the Committee have already been selected and consultations with them were held last week.

“They received the directions and main guidelines and they were delivered some serious research on electoral legislation carried out by the countries form the region and the EU, inclusive of the best possible examples in practice. That be helpful in further preparation for the work”, said Gvozdenović.

As he says, effective communication was established with the associated members of the academic community and civil sector.

“They are serious partners in the joint activities aimed at additional improvement of the democratic environment and they have already sent their suggestions that will be used as guidelines that we’ll take into consideration”, says Gvozdenović.

They also established communication with ODIHR, EU delegation and Venice Commission.

“The important thing is that we see readiness for every kind of assistance in our future cooperation. Very serious work is ahead of us and I assume that all the relevant actors on the political stage will recognize the importance of the work in the Committee”, says Gvozdenović.
